Description
Inclusion Criteria:
- Premature infant 28 to 33 weeks gestational age, inclusive, at birth
- Infant has never received enteral feedings or current enteral intake is less than 30 mL/kg/day
- Birth weight is greater than or equal to 700g to 1750g
- Appropriate birth weight for gestational age
- Singleton or twin birth
- Signed Informed consent
Exclusion Criteria:
- Infant's mother plans to exclusively breast feed
- 5 minute APGAR score is less than or equal to 4
- Major surgery that required general anesthesia prior to randomization
- Ventilator-dependent or requiring greater than 40% FiO2 on day of randomization
- Grade III or IV intraventricular hemorrhage diagnosed prior to randomization
- Infant is currently participating in another clinical study
